Utagawa Kuniyoshi

Rare warrior print from the series: Tsuzoku sangokushi eiyu no ichinin 通俗三国志英雄上壹人 (Heroes of the Popular History of the Three Kingdoms, One by One). This print depicts the hero: Hôsen Ryofu (呂布 奉先) mounted with hair flying spearing a fallen foe after the defeat of Sôsô.

Romance of the Three Kingdoms is a Chinese historical novel written in the fourteenth century by Luo Guanzhong about the period between the years 184 and 280 CE.  During this turbulent period of history, China was composed of three competing kingdoms–the Wei (also known as Cao Wei), the Han (also known as Shu Han or Shu) and the Wu (also known as Eastern Wu).  The prints in this series are each about 14 by 10 inches (36 by 25 centimeters), a size known as ôban. Publisher: Jôshû-ya Kinzô

Size: 10"x 15"

Date: 1836

Condition: Good color, cropped as shown, minor repairs on top border. Small hole on right side. Not backed.

Genre: Ukiyo-e

Medium: Woodblock Print
